A Dish with Many Homes


From Nigeria to Ghana, Senegal to Sierra Leone, every country has its own version of Jollof Rice. Nigerians will tell you their smoky party Jollof, cooked over firewood, is the champion. Ghanaians argue theirs strikes the perfect balance of sweetness and spice. Senegalese proudly point to thieboudienne, the mother of all Jollof dishes.

No matter where you taste it, Jollof is a story of Africa on one plate — rich, bold, and unforgettable.

The Secret Is in the Spice


What makes Jollof magical isn’t just the rice, it’s the flavors. Fresh tomatoes, onions, Scotch bonnet peppers, curry powder, thyme, and of course, Maggi seasoning cubes come together to create that one-of-a-kind taste.

Some families add smoked fish, others add vegetables or chicken. Every cook has their secret twist, but one thing is certain: patience and love are the key ingredients.
